The chief of the division of natural areas and preserves shall do both of the following:
(A)Formulate policies and plans and establish a program incorporating them for the identification and protection of the state's cave resources and adopt, amend, or rescind rules in accordance with Chapter 119. of the Revised Code to implement that program;
(B)Provide technical assistance and management advice to owners upon request concerning the protection of caves on their land.
